The 2026 Kentucky Derby is shaping up to be a stark contrast to last year's soggy affair. While the 2025 Run for the Roses saw Sovereignty power through rain-soaked conditions at Churchill Downs, this year's forecast is calling for a pristine, fast track. With temperatures expected to hover in the mid-50s at post time (6:57 p.m. ET) and only a 13% chance of rain, the stage is set for a dry, cool showdown.

For bettors, this shift in weather is a game-changer. Fast track conditions favor horses with proven speed and stamina on firm ground, and the SportsLine team has identified four key contenders to watch. Morning-line favorite Renegade, trained by Todd Pletcher, has never raced on anything but a fast track—boasting two wins and two second-place finishes in those conditions. His consistency on dry dirt makes him a formidable anchor for any betting slip.

Further Ado (6-1) and Commandment (6-1) are also strong plays, both having demonstrated their ability to handle the expected conditions. But don't overlook the longshots.
